Key online formulas and their roles
Below is a structured snapshot of commonly used online formulas and how they are applied within elite Latin American classrooms.
- Progress tracking formulas: algorithms that aggregate assignment scores, attendance, and formative assessments to produce a continuous merit index, guiding both teachers and administrators in targeted interventions.
- Adaptive learning schedules: formulas that adjust practice difficulty based on a learner's proven strengths and gaps, ensuring individualized pacing aligned with Marist standards.
- Engagement prediction models: analytics that estimate student engagement probability, enabling proactive teacher-student outreach and pastoral support.
- Resource allocation weights: mathematical frameworks that prioritize under-resourced schools or campuses, supporting equity goals intrinsic to Catholic education missions.
- Assessment normalization methods: statistically robust techniques to compare disparate exam formats while preserving fairness and rigor across programs.
These formulas sit at the intersection of quantitative rigor and pastoral mission. When used transparently, they empower school leaders to make evidence-based decisions that respect both academic achievement and student well-being.

Potential challenges and mitigation
Common obstacles include data privacy concerns, over-reliance on numbers without context, and uneven digital access among students. Mitigation strategies comprise robust consent protocols, continual professional development on interpreting analytics, and targeted investments to close connectivity gaps. When addressed, these challenges become opportunities to strengthen both academic outcomes and spiritual formation.
